Genetic characterization of wild-type measles viruses isolated in China, 2006-2007.

Abstract

Molecular characterization of wild-type measles viruses in China during 1995-2004 demonstrated that genotype H1 was endemic and widely distributed throughout the country. H1-associated cases and outbreaks caused a resurgence of measles beginning in 2005. A total of 210,094 measles cases and 101 deaths were reported by National Notifiable Diseases Reporting System (NNDRS) and Chinese Measles Laboratory Network (LabNet) from 2006 to 2007, and the incidences of measles were 6.8/100,000 population and 7.2/100,000 population in 2006 and 2007, respectively. Five hundred and sixty-five wild-type measles viruses were isolated from 24 of 31 provinces in mainland China during 2006 and 2007, and all of the wild type virus isolates belonged to cluster 1 of genotype H1. These results indicated that H1-cluster 1 viruses were the predominant viruses circulating in China from 2006 to 2007. This study contributes to previous efforts to generate critical baseline data about circulating wild-type measles viruses in China that will allow molecular epidemiologic studies to help measure the progress made toward China's goal of measles elimination by 2012.

摘要

1995-2004 年期间,中国野生型麻疹病毒的分子特征表明,基因型 H1 是地方性的,广泛分布于全国。自 2005 年以来,与 H1 相关的病例和疫情导致麻疹疫情再次爆发。2006 年至 2007 年,国家法定传染病报告系统(NNDRS)和中国麻疹实验室网络(LabNet)共报告 210094 例麻疹病例和 101 例死亡病例,麻疹发病率分别为 6.8/10 万和 7.2/10 万。2006 年和 2007 年,从中国大陆 31 个省中的 24 个省分离到 565 株野生型麻疹病毒,所有野生型病毒分离株均属于基因型 H1 的簇 1。这些结果表明,H1 簇 1 病毒是 2006 年至 2007 年期间在中国流行的主要病毒。本研究有助于以前为生成有关中国循环野生型麻疹病毒的关键基线数据所做的努力,这些数据将使分子流行病学研究能够衡量中国到 2012 年消除麻疹目标的进展情况。
